Our Statement of Purpose
As a church called by God to love and worship Him, proclaim His Word, and
make disciples, we seek to:
- Be enthusiastic witnesses for Christ;
- Bring others to faith in Jesus;
- Build up believers in faith and knowledge;
- Become examples of love for God and others.
Our Core Values
- The authority of Jesus and the Bible. The Word of God is the final authority for our lives, so we will center our teaching and activities on the Bible (Matthew 28:18; John 1:1,14; 2 Timothy 3:16).
- Growing love for God is expressed in growing obedience and in worship, prayer, and other Biblical spiritual disciplines (Matthew 22:37-38; 1 Corinthians 9:24-27; 1 John 5:3).
- Growing love for others is best developed through small group fellowship, accountability, and compassionate service (Matthew 22:39; John 13:34-35).
- Preparing God's people. We are called to prepare God's people for service so they help to build up the church through their spiritual gifts and leadership (Ephesians 4:11-13).
- Relational evangelism. The good news about Christ is best shared through personal relationships (John 1:44-46; 1 Peter 3:15-16).
- World missions. Jesus called us to "go into all the world and preach the good news". We will join with partners to complete that task (Acts 1:8; Mark 16:15).
- Strengthening families. Since God entrusts the family with passing faith to children, we seek to help families grow spiritually stronger together (Deuteronomy 6:7; Ephesians 6:4).

Brief History
New Love in Christ Church is a non-denominational, Bible believing congregation
founded in 1989. Ross Reider is the founding and current Senior Pastor.
After renting space in the former Lower Paxton Junior High School for several
years, the church purchased the former school building on six acres in
1992. The church is also home to several other organizations. The building
is constantly being improved to meet the needs of our expanding ministries,
as well as the other organizations' needs.
